    Iran Protests UN Secretariat’s Notification on Reinstated Sanctions Resolutions

    WANA (Sep 29) – Iran has formally objected to the UN Secretariat’s transfer to inform member states in regards to the so-called “reimposition of terminated resolutions” in opposition to the Islamic Republic.

     

    In a letter, Amir Saeed Iravani, Iran’s Ambassador and Everlasting Consultant to the United Nations, addressed UN Secretary-Normal António Guterres and the President of the Safety Council, denouncing the motion as “legally baseless, opposite to the UN Constitution, and an indication of clear bias by the Secretariat.”

     

    Iravani pressured that Safety Council Decision 2231 grants no authority to the Secretary-Normal or the Secretariat to declare or notify member states about any “reapplication of terminated resolutions,” noting that such issues fall solely throughout the Council’s jurisdiction. He recalled that in 2020, when the USA tried to set off the so-called “snapback” mechanism, divisions throughout the Safety Council prevented the Secretariat from taking any unilateral administrative step.

    The envoy warned that the Secretariat’s newest transfer, notably after the Safety Council failed to achieve consensus at its September 19 session, quantities to siding with the U.S. and three European states, in violation of Article 100 of the UN Constitution, which requires Secretariat officers to take care of independence and impartiality.

     

    “This conduct undermines the Secretariat’s credibility, erodes member states’ belief, and units a harmful precedent of politicizing its function,” Iravani wrote, insisting that Iran considers the step “null and void, devoid of any authorized foundation, and in direct contradiction with the Constitution.” He urged instant corrective measures and ensures to stop additional interference of this sort.

     

    The Iranian consultant requested that his letter be circulated as an official doc of the UN Safety Council.
